In 1998, British free-lance journalist Campbell Thomas
attempted to cover the conference in Turnberry, Scotland,
for the Daily Mail. Thomas began by seeking the opinions of
neighbors to the secret meeting being held nearby. One of
those was a young woman who told him he was in the hotel's
staff quarters and should leave immediately, which he did. A
short while later, two local police officers arrested
Thomas, who reportedly remained in custody for eight hours.
British journalist Jon Ronson, who is the author of a book
on Bilderberg, had this to say: "I'm a sort of
semi-conspiracy theorist when it comes to Bilderberg because
I think they wouldn't go to that much trouble of having this
incredibly expensive international conference every year and
they'd go to all this trouble to keep themselves out of the
press and be really secret and invite the world's most
powerful people if it was just a chat and a game of golf,
which is basically what they say it is. So I do think they
have some impact on world affairs."
